Servicing Cadence Through End-of-Rental Pickup
Once your units are on site, our vacuum truck runs a weekly route by default to perform a pump out of the holding tank. The technician uses a suction hose to clear the waste tank of grey water, performs a wipe-down of all high-touch surfaces, and completes a restock of paper and sanitizer. On heavier-use jobsites, we scale up to twice-weekly or daily maintenance. Every visit generates a paper trail with the date, technician, and notes. + What does the driver need on delivery day?
A flat, firm surface with about twelve feet of clearance overhead and room for the truck to back in is needed. If the drop spot sits behind a locked gate, hand over the gate code or a contact name in advance.
+ How often will the unit be serviced?
Standard cadence is once weekly for a jobsite of about ten workers using a single unit. Restroom maintenance scales up to twice-weekly or daily for event weekends. You can adjust this service frequency mid-rental to meet the changing needs of your site.
